Samsung likely to launch Tizen-based Z2 in India today

Samsung is all set to introduce a new device into the Indian market at an event to be held in Delhi today. Though the company has been tight lipped about the device, it is widely speculated to be the TizenOS-based Z2. Tizen needs no introduction, its Samsung’s not-so-popular OS that powers its other smart devices like TVs. A new leak (via Galaxy Club) reveals that the device will sport a similar look as the Z3 . Projected as a budget device, other likely to-be specs include 4.5-inch display, 2000mAh battery, 1GB RAM, dual-SIM and 4G with VoLTE. The company had launched the Z3 in the Indian market last year at Rs 8,490. The Z3 specs sheet includes a 5-inch HD Super AMOLED display and is powered by a 1.3GHz quad-core processor, 1GB of RAM, 8GB onboard storage, expanded up to 128GB, 8MP rear camera, and 5MP front facing camera. The Z3 also features the Ultra Data Saving Mode feature that was introduced with the Galaxy J2. This mode lets users save on data costs by compressing all incoming and outgoing internet traffic.
